Do keep in mind guys: Gameheart is a map with the UI completely redone, hence why it can do things like zoom and whatnot.

The interface which has been posted by Ahli still uses the standard Blizzard UI with some graphical changes, thus you can't do things like zooming/drawing and those extra things that normal Gameheart maps can do.

Think of it like this:

Gameheart map = Completely redesigning your own house, removing walls, making new rooms, putting in a new bathroom, etc etc.
Gameheart interface = Painting the outside of your house blue, instead of the pink it previously was.
